If you have noticed that windows with double glazing begin to fog up, it is likely that the seals have perished allowing moisture in between the glass panes. The seals may be damaged due to temperature fluctuations. In most cases, the window can be repaired without the need to replace it completely. It is still cheaper to repair the window than to replace it completely.

It can also be difficult to open or close double-glazed windows and doors if they begin to drop. This can be due to the hinges or locations that they pass through the frame. This can be an indication of double glazing that has to be replaced. However it is possible to fix this by simply lubricating the hinges or mechanisms.

Sometimes, it might be necessary to replace your double glazed windows entirely, especially if they are damaged or broken beyond repair. This is the case when you have complete broken panes or severe damage to the frames due to rot. The cost of misted windows can be high to repair, but the good thing is that they can generally be fixed without replacing your entire window. This is because the problem is usually caused by the seals between the glass have been broken down. The rubber seals that prevent water from getting into the insulating space between the panes have become brittle with time. This is often caused by aging or if the packaging that holds the glass sheets together becomes compacted.

There are a variety of solutions to the problem However, the majority of them involve drilling an opening in the glass's inner layer. This allows for a desiccant, which absorbs moisture, to be placed. This will aid in clearing your windows quickly, but it's not a permanent solution and the issue will recur. If you find that your double-glazed windows or doors are getting difficult to open, it's important to contact the company who sold them immediately. They may be able assist you in fixing the issue by cooling down or oiling the mechanism, hinges, or handles. If the issue is caused by a structural issue or damage to the frame, they could need to replace the window.

Sagging frames are another frequent problem with double-glazed windows. This can be caused by a change in the weather or due to the age of the windows. In some cases this issue can be corrected by putting in a new hinge, but it is usually fixed by replacing the frame altogether.
